What companies run services between Toledo, OH, USA and Lima, Peru?

There is no direct connection from Toledo to Lima. However, you can take the bus to Dearborn, take the line 261 bus to Metro Airport McNamara Terminal, walk to Detroit (DTW) airport, fly to Jorge Chávez International Airport (LIM), then take the taxi to Gran Terminal Terrestre Plaza Norte. Alternatively, you can take the train to Cleveland Amtrak, walk to Tower City Station Track 7, take the subway to Airport Station, walk to Cleveland-Hopkins International Airport (CLE) airport, fly to Jorge Chávez International Airport (LIM), then take the taxi to Gran Terminal Terrestre Plaza Norte.
